- The distance between Cairns, Australia and Vanguardia, Colombia is approximately 15,498 km or 9,631 mi.
- To reach Cairns in this distance one would set out from Vanguardia bearing 248.8° or WS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Cairns bearing 283.7° or WNW .
- Both have a tropical monsoonal climate (Am).
- Cairns is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Vanguardia is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The average temperature is 0.5 °C (0.9°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 3.2 °C (5.8°F) more in Cairns.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 2030.6 mm (79.9 in) less which is equivalent to 2030.6 l/m² (49.84 US gal/ft²) or 20,306,000 l/ha (2,170,846 US gal/ac) less. About 1/2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 4.6° lower in Cairns than in Vanguardia.
